The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) are a global set of objectives designed to address the world's most pressing challenges by the year 2030. These goals embrace a diverse range of areas, from eliminating poverty and food insecurity to conserving our environment. The impact of the SDGs is already being felt in communities around the world, with people receiving from improved health and access to learning. By working together, we can realize these goals and foster a more sustainable future for all.
